LS1 rough idle/ride problem (2000 fbird)
Hi,
I have a close to stock LS1 firebird (year:2000, 180.000 miles).
My car has a rough idle in the last 6-7 years.
We made generic repairs in this year, but these fixes not modified and/or repaired the idle
When i open the door wide, its shaking.
The idle is rougher in N, but i feel it in D too.
I feel it at cold start, but its rougher when the engine warm.
We already exchanged the followings:
- new PCV hose, PCV valve
- new EGR valve
- new front O2 sensors
- Headers are rebuilt with new factory GM springs, compression are equals in all cylinders now.
- Trunion rocker arm bearings installed
- new lifters
- new water pump
- new motor mounts
- injectors are cleaned and tested
- new spark plugs
- new spark plug wires
- new quality oil pump
- new dual chain with gears
- new muffler
- new IAT sensor
- new oil pressure sensor
- new AIR valves
- new CATS
- rebuilt alternator
- rebuilt steering pump
I have a diablo sport programmer, so i can check some basic values.
I have about 2% difference between left and ride side long and short fuel trims (i don't know is it means something)
I already tried plugged the AIR and EGR, I had same rough idle .
My idle moves between 635-675.
I already checked TPS sensor, its looks OK
I checked MAF sensor, its move fast with RPM
If you have any idea what I have to check, please share it.

Do you have a difficult time starting the car? Does your tuner device show live data while it is running? If so, check the water temp reading and see if seems accurate. If the reading is way off, it can throw the fuel tables out if whack.
